Film Lens

In the documentary 'Milk,' the narrative is told from the perspective of a mother cow, exposing the realities of the dairy industry. The film reveals the exploitation that dairy cows face, despite claims of organic and high-welfare practices. It illustrates the forced impregnation of cows, the separation from their calves, and the eventual slaughter that these animals endure.
Using innovative animation, 'Milk' allows viewers to connect emotionally with the cow as the protagonist. This approach emphasizes the physical and emotional toll of dairy farming, challenging audiences to reconsider the ethics of dairy consumption. The film argues that no label can disguise the cruelty inherent in the dairy industry.

Did You Know
•The film was directed by Ashley Reed in 2022.
•The documentary has a runtime of 5 minutes.
•The tagline states that if milk's color reflected reality, it would run red, not white.
